Technical data
Manufacturer: Friedrich Deckel, Munich
Type: FP1
Design: conventional universal tool milling machine
Travel X / Y / Z: 300 / 150 / 340 mm (Source: Online
research)
Spindle speed range: 40–2,000 rpm, 16 steps (source: online
research)
Feed range: 10–500 mm/min, 16 steps (source: online
research)
Tool holder: standard taper 40 for normal version; Special version
Morse taper 4 possible (Source: Online research)
Clamping surface: 195 × 600 mm for normal version (source: online
research)
Drive power: 1 / 1.4 kW in the researched version (source: online
research)
Net weight: approx. 660 kg including control cabinet (source:
online research)
Configuration
With vertical milling head, T-slot work table, manual handwheels,
mechanical speed and feed selection as well as CEE connection plug as
shown.
